Description

69 Telegraph Street stands in Boston, nestled at the intersection of Albany Street and Massachusetts Avenue. The building sits across from the Fort Point Channel, giving a pleasant waterfront presence. This low-rise structure includes only 1 story. Construction completed in 2013, reflecting modern design. The building houses 7 condominium units. Sizes vary between 1,143 and 1,668 square feet. Each unit contains 2 bedrooms, offering ample space for living. Prices for these units start at $887,500. This pricing reflects the investment in a desirable Boston location. Nearby, residents enjoy access to public transportation and highway routes. Parks in the area contribute to outdoor options for recreation. Schools such as the Private Industry Council and Up Academy Charter School give educational choices within reach. Grocery needs can be met at places like Three D's market. Overall, the structure's modern design adds to the streetscape while keeping a low profile. Living spaces are comfortable and functional. The small number of units ensures a more intimate living experience. Residents can take advantage of the nearby amenities and urban lifestyle that Boston offers.

The Neighbourhood: South Boston

South Boston is a waterfront neighborhood with a strong maritime past. The area has beaches such as Carson Beach and the historic Castle Island. Parks and waterfront paths offer recreation space for walks, runs, and sports. The district features many restaurants, cafes, bars, and small shops on Broadway and side streets. You can find grocery stores, drugstores, schools, and basic health clinics. Public transit includes the Red Line subway, several bus routes, and easy links to downtown. Major roads give quick car access to other parts of the city and to nearby highways.
